Ling Yui to Hold 18 June 2026 EGM for Proposed Company Name Change

Ling Yui Holdings Limited has issued a formal proxy notice for an extraordinary general meeting (EGM) scheduled on 18 June 2026 at 10:00 a.m., to be convened at 35/F, Dah Sing Financial Centre, 248 Queen’s Road East, Wanchai, Hong Kong.

The single agenda item is a special resolution seeking shareholder approval for the “Proposed Change of Company Name.” If sanctioned, directors will be authorised to execute all actions necessary to implement the new name.

Shareholders recorded on the register are entitled to appoint a proxy—who need not be a company shareholder—to attend and vote on their behalf. Proxy forms, together with any requisite authority documents, must reach the Hong Kong branch share registrar, Tricor Investor Services Limited (17/F, Far East Finance Centre, 16 Harcourt Road, Hong Kong), no later than 48 hours before the meeting time or any adjourned session.

Completion and submission of a proxy form will not preclude a shareholder from attending and voting in person; personal attendance will automatically revoke any previously submitted proxy.

The meeting notice and full text of the special resolution were distributed on 2 June 2026.
